Understanding UPVC Windows and Doors: Benefits, Features, and Considerations

In the building and construction and home enhancement world, products used for doors and windows can substantially affect energy efficiency, visual appeals, and overall residential or commercial property worth. Among the different materials offered,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ride (UPVC) has actually gained enormous popularity, particularly for windows and doors. This short article intends to supply extensive insights on UPVC windows and doors, covering their benefits, functions, maintenance, and factors to consider for potential purchasers.

Doors-1140x445.jpg

What is UPVC?

UPVC, or un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, is a kind of plastic that is widely used for making doors and window frames. Unlike regular PVC, UPVC does not consist of any plasticizers, making it more stiff and durable. This product first became popular in the 1980s as a synthetic alternative to conventional wooden frames.

Key Characteristics of UPVC

  • Resilience: UPVC withstands rust, rot, and warping. This resilience makes it suitable for numerous environments.
  • Low Maintenance: UPVC doors and windows need very little upkeep compared to wood counterparts, which require routine painting and sealing.
  • Energy Efficiency: UPVC frames feature outstanding insulation properties, helping to keep homes warmer in winter season and cooler in summer season.
  • Fire Resistance: UPVC is inherently flame-retardant, ensuring a level of safety for domestic and business residential or commercial properties.
  • Sound Insulation: Another substantial feature is its capability to offer excellent sound insulation, minimizing external noise pollution.

Benefits of UPVC Windows and Doors

UPVC doors and windows featured a multitude of advantages, making them a preferred option for homeowners and home builders alike. Below is a detailed list of the benefits related to UPVC products:

1. Energy Efficiency

UPVC frames can help in reducing energy costs by minimizing heat loss. This leads to a more consistent indoor temperature and decreased dependence on heating and cooling systems.

2. Aesthetic Versatility

UPVC doors and windows are available in numerous designs, colors, and surfaces, allowing homeowners to choose styles that complement their home's aesthetic.

3. Security Features

Many UPVC doors and windows come with multi-point locking systems that enhance security, making it challenging for trespassers to break in.

4. Eco-Friendly Options

UPVC is recyclable, meaning that old frames can be processed and turned into new items, which contributes positively to ecological sustainability.

5. Cost-Effectiveness

While the initial investment in UPVC doors and windows might be higher than basic PVC alternatives, their long life-span and low maintenance expenses make them an economical choice in the long run.

Functions of UPVC Windows and Doors

Design Features

  • Personalization: UPVC windows and doors can be customized to fit particular requirements, including size, color, and glazing choices.
  • Double and Triple Glazing: UPVC options frequently include double or triple glazing, which even more boosts energy effectiveness and sound reduction.

Performance Features

  • Weather condition Resistance: UPVC is designed to stand up to heavy rains, strong winds, and UV exposure without weakening.
  • Thermal Insulation: Advanced insulating products might be added within UPVC frames to enhance their thermal efficiency even further.

Upkeep of UPVC Windows and Doors

While UPVC items need less upkeep than wood, some care is still needed to ensure durability and performance.

Upkeep Tips

  • Cleaning: Wipe frames with a mild cleaning agent and warm water to eliminate dirt and gunk.
  • check the seals: Periodically look for wear and tear on seals and gaskets and replace them if needed.
  • Lubrication: Regularly oil hinges and locks to ensure smooth operation.

Factors To Consider Before Choosing UPVC

Before deciding for UPVC windows and doors, possible purchasers ought to keep a number of points in mind:

1. Quality Variances

All UPVC items are not created equivalent. It's necessary to pick products from respectable manufacturers that adhere to industry standards.

2. Color Fading

Some lower-quality UPVC products might experience color fading when exposed to prolonged direct sunshine, so it's important to verify the UV stability of the item.

3. Installation Costs

Although UPVC frames can conserve money long-lasting, installation costs may vary considerably depending on the complexity of the job and the specialist selected.

4. Limited Historical Aesthetic

For older residential or commercial properties, some property owners might choose the traditional appearance of wood, and UPVC might not always appropriate for such environments.

5. Ecological Impact

While UPVC is recyclable, the production procedure itself can contribute to carbon emissions. Property owners should weigh the advantages and disadvantages of ecological effect versus their needs.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Windows and Doors

Q1: Are UPVC doors and windows energy efficient?

Yes, UPVC windows and doors Upvc and doors are known for their energy effectiveness due to their insulating homes, which assist preserve indoor temperature levels.

Q2: How long do UPVC doors and windows last?

With correct care, UPVC doors and windows can last 20 years or more.

Q3: Can UPVC be painted?

While UPVC surface areas can technically be painted, it's not recommended as the paint might peel and lower the product's natural benefits.

Q4: Are UPVC frames environmentally friendly?

UPVC is recyclable, but its production can have ecological impacts. It's worth thinking about the full lifecycle of the product.

Q5: Do UPVC windows featured a service warranty?

Yes, credible producers usually offer warranties on UPVC windows and doors, which can differ in length and protection.
